美国杀菌剂市场规模预计在 2025 年为 10.4 亿美元,预计到 2030 年将达到 12.6 亿美元,预测期内(2025-2030 年)的复合年增长率为 3.88%。

美国杀菌剂市场-IMG1

随着农民采用不同的方法来保护作物免受真菌疾病的侵害,市场各个领域都在成长。

  • 叶面喷布目前占据美国杀菌剂市场的主导地位,预计从 2023 年到 2029 年,叶面喷雾的复合年增长率将达到 4.2%,是成长最快的喷雾类型。叶面喷布是将杀菌剂直接施用于植物的叶子上。此方法可以进行有针对性的局部治疗,对控製作物叶片和茎部的真菌病害非常有效。叶面喷布之所以受欢迎,是因为它使用方便,且能快速控制疾病。
  • 美国杀菌剂市场种子处理部分预计在预测期内(2023-2029 年)的复合年增长率将达到 4.1%,这得益于早期防治种子和土壤传播疾病、提高发芽率和改善植物生长等多种因素。农民越来越意识到早期病害防治对于优化作物生长和产量的重要性。种子处理可以在作物生命週期早期开始进行有效的疾病管理。
  • 2022 年化学灌溉产业的价值为 1.147 亿美元。由于精确应用、劳动力成本降低以及整个田地杀菌剂分配更有效,该行业预计还将进一步增长。美国现代灌溉的普及率不断提高也支持了这一领域的成长。
  • 预计 2023 年至 2029 年期间美国杀菌剂市场的复合年增长率将达到 4.1%。随着农民越来越多地采用不同的方法来保护作物免受真菌疾病的侵害,预计所有细分市场都将实现成长。

美国杀菌剂市场趋势

害虫侵扰加剧导致农药消费增加

  • 植物病害对产量和品质有重大影响。植物病原体每年造成约 210 亿美元的农作物损失。预计这些因素将增加美国对杀菌剂的需求,以保护作物免受疾病侵害。
  • 植物病害的发生和蔓延是农业生产的重要议题,对农业生产有重大影响。它们对粮食安全和经济稳定构成威胁。 2021年,加州食品和农业部(CDFA)确认五个县的2,510棵树感染了柑橘黄龙病。为了应对这些疫情,农民越来越多地使用杀菌剂作为有效对抗植物疾病和减少其影响的手段。
  • 2021年,植物病害导緻美国玉米蒲式耳损失6.5%,高于2020年的整体损失3.9%,与2019年的整体损失6.8%更为接近。 2018年,美国玉米蒲式耳整体损失10.9%。此病害造成的损失增加,大部分是由于伊利诺州、印第安纳州、密西根州和威斯康辛州爆发了焦油斑病。与 2018 年相比,2019 年和 2020 年疾病分布和发病率的增加也导致该国杀菌剂消费量增加。
  • 因此,由于植物病害发生率增加、作物产量下降以及新植物病原体的出现,美国杀菌剂市场预计将经历显着增长。随着农民寻求有效的解决方案来对抗疾病、保护作物产量并应对新兴植物病原体带来的挑战,对杀菌剂的需求可能会持续增加。

由于各种主要作物对Mancozeb的需求不断增加以及国内产量的短缺,导致该国Mancozeb价格上涨。

  • Mancozeb、丙森锌和福美锌是美国最常使用的杀菌剂成分。 2021年,大部分杀菌剂进口自印度、比利时和德国,成为全球第三大进口国。
  • Mancozeb是一种广谱接触性杀菌剂,已在美国註册,可用于多种水果、蔬菜、坚果和田间作物。预防多种真菌疾病,包括马铃薯枯萎病、叶斑病、疮痂病和銹病。它还可以作为马铃薯、玉米、高粱、番茄和谷物等作物的种子处理剂。 2022 年的市场价值将达到每吨 7,800 美元。
  • 丙森锌是一种接触性杀菌剂,2022 年的市场价值为每吨 3,500 美元。它的用途涵盖治疗多种疾病,包括影响苹果、马铃薯、辣椒和番茄的疮痂病、早疫病、晚疫病、枯萎病、七叶树腐烂叶斑病、霜霉病、果叶斑病和褐斑病。
  • 福美锌是一种二硫代氨基甲酸类杀菌剂,註册用于防治作物作物的真菌病害,包括核果、仁果、坚果、蔬菜和商业种植的观赏植物。它用于防治苹果和梨的黑星病、桃子的叶腐病和炭疽病以及番茄的早疫病。收穫前喷洒药物也有助于防止水果在储存和运输过程中劣化。 2022 年的价格为每吨 3,300 美元。

美国杀菌剂市场相当集中,前五大公司占了75.73%的市场。市场的主要企业有:BASF公司、拜耳公司、科迪华农业科技公司、先正达集团和联合磷化有限公司。

The US Fungicide Market size is estimated at 1.04 billion USD in 2025, and is expected to reach 1.26 billion USD by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 3.88% during the forecast period (2025-2030).

US Fungicide - Market - IMG1

The market is experiencing growth in all segments as farmers are increasingly adopting different methods to protect crops from fungal diseases

  • In the US fungicide market, foliar application currently holds the major share, and it is expected to record the fastest growth, with a CAGR of 4.2% during 2023-2029. Foliar application refers to the application of fungicides directly onto the foliage of plants. This method allows for targeted and localized treatment, making it highly effective in controlling fungal diseases on the leaves and stems of crops. The popularity of foliar application can be attributed to its ease of application and immediate impact on disease control.
  • During the forecast period (2023-2029), the seed treatment segment is expected to register a CAGR of 4.1% in the US fungicide market, which can be attributed to various factors, including early protection against seed and soil-borne diseases, improved germination rates, and enhanced plant establishment. There is rising awareness among farmers about the importance of early disease control for optimal crop establishment and yield. Seed treatment allows for efficient disease management right at the beginning of the crop's life cycle.
  • The chemigation segment was valued at USD 114.7 million in 2022. It is further estimated to grow due to its precise application, reduced labor costs, and increased efficiency in the distribution of fungicides throughout the field. The rising adaption of modern irrigation in the United States is also supporting the growth of the segment.
  • The US fungicide market is anticipated to register a CAGR of 4.1% during 2023-2029. It is expected to witness growth in all segments as farmers are increasingly adopting different methods to protect their crops from fungal diseases.

US Fungicide Market Trends

The consumption of insecticides is being driven by the rising pest infestation

  • Plant diseases have a significant impact on yields and quality. Crop losses due to plant pathogens are estimated at USD 21 billion per year. Due to these factors, the demand for fungicides in the United States is expected to increase to protect crops from diseases.
  • The emergence and spread of plant disease outbreaks have become a growing concern, significantly impacting agricultural production. They are posing threats to both food security and economic stability. In 2021, the California Department of Food and Agriculture (CDFA) confirmed that 2,510 trees across five counties were infected by citrus greening disease. In response to such outbreaks, farmers have increasingly turned to the usage of fungicides as a means to effectively address plant diseases and mitigate their impact.
  • Plant diseases reduced corn bushels by 6.5% across the United States in 2021, up from an overall 3.9% in 2020, corresponding more closely with the overall 6.8% loss experienced in 2019. In 2018, an overall 10.9% loss occurred in corn bushels in the United States. Most of this increase in disease loss was due to severe outbreaks of tar spots in Illinois, Indiana, Michigan, and Wisconsin. The increased distribution and incidence of diseases in 2019 and 2020 compared to 2018 also increased fungicide consumption in the country.
  • Therefore, with the increasing incidence of plant diseases, the reduction in crop production, and the emergence of new plant pathogens, the US fungicide market is expected to witness significant growth. The demand for fungicides may continue to rise as farmers seek effective solutions to combat diseases, safeguard crop yields, and address the challenges posed by emerging plant pathogens.

The growing demand for mancozeb in various major crops and insufficient domestic production of it is raising the price of mancozeb in the country

  • Mancozeb, propineb, and ziram are the most commonly used fungicide ingredients in the United States. In 2021, the country imported most of its fungicides from India, Belgium, and Germany, and it is the third-largest importer of fungicides worldwide.
  • Mancozeb is a broad-spectrum contact fungicide that is labeled for use on many fruit, vegetable, nut, and field crops in the United States. It provides protection against a wide spectrum of fungal diseases, including potato blight, leaf spot, scab, and rust. It also serves as a seed treatment for crops such as potatoes, corn, sorghum, tomatoes, and cereal grains. In 2022, its market value reached USD 7.8 thousand per metric ton.
  • Propineb, a contact fungicide, accounted for a market value of USD 3.5 thousand per metric ton in 2022. Its application extends to managing a range of diseases, including scab, early & late blight, dieback, buckeye rot, downy mildew, fruit spots, and brown, narrow-leaf spot diseases affecting apples, potatoes, chili, and tomatoes.
  • Ziram is a fungicide belonging to the dimethyldithiocarbamate group, registered to control fungal diseases across a wide range of crops like stone fruits, pome fruits, nuts, vegetables, and commercially cultivated ornamental plants. Its applications comprise addressing issues like scabs in apples and pears, leaf curls in peaches, anthracnose, and early blight in tomatoes. It is used to prevent crop damage in the field and also applied prior to harvesting to prevent fruits from deterioration in storage or transport. Its price in 2022 accounted for USD 3.3 thousand per metric ton.

US Fungicide Industry Overview

The US Fungicide Market is fairly consolidated, with the top five companies occupying 75.73%. The major players in this market are BASF SE, Bayer AG, Corteva Agriscience, Syngenta Group and UPL Limited (sorted alphabetically).
